Output 669144db176d90a41e0c8c72ed8d7d91df71fb39a864b7e9d4f1f68aab759fa1:0

value
120000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bbc37ab16426fe5092007aaf3f7453d67e302f0 OP_EQUAL
address
34DfeJRP1kc28RPKfSGiP2Ancskp41ecAZ
transaction
669144db176d90a41e0c8c72ed8d7d91df71fb39a864b7e9d4f1f68aab759fa1